Telltale Signs You Need a Plumbing Upgrade or Replacement
How do homeowners know when it is time to upgrade or replace their plumbing? Several key indicators signal the need for professional intervention. Recurring leaks or ongoing moisture stains on walls and ceilings commonly indicate deteriorating pipes in need of replacement. Furthermore, reduced water pressure can be a sign of blockages or worn-out plumbing components. Residents may also observe discolored or rust-tinted water, which can be a sign of corroded pipes presenting potential health hazards.
An additional warning sign is the condition of the plumbing system; if the pipes are more than 50 years old, an upgrade is likely necessary to stop future complications. Strange sounds, such as gurgling or banging, can indicate a defective system that needs to be addressed. Additionally, increasing water bills may suggest inefficiencies in the plumbing that require an upgrade. Premier Water Purification Solutions for Your Home
A large number of homeowners search for efficient water filtration options to secure safe and clean drinking water. Among the leading solutions, reverse osmosis systems excel at their ability to filter out contaminants, including harmful metals and chlorine, assuring superior water quality. Activated carbon filters are another commonly chosen solution, effectively reducing odors and improving taste by removing harmful impurities.
Ultraviolet (UV) purification systems offer an advanced method by using UV light to eliminate bacteria and viruses, delivering an enhanced degree of security. Complete household filtration systems, which purify water at the entry point, make certain that every outlet supplies filtered water, catering to families looking for extensive solutions.
Lastly , distillation units provide an effective way of reducing impurities through heating and condensation. Each system varies in expense and care, enabling homeowners to identify the most suitable option based on their individual needs and priorities.

How Much Time Does a Standard Water Heater Installation Require?
A typical water heater installation commonly requires between two to four hours subject to the complexity of the project and whether extra plumbing changes are needed. Certified installers provide quality work and compliance with safety standards during the installation procedure.

What Are Typical Signs of Hard Water Concerns?
Common signs of hard water issues include mineral buildup on faucets and fixtures, lackluster laundry, stains on dishes, lower water pressure, and parched skin or hair. These symptoms indicate the presence of excessive calcium and magnesium.
